Easy Ways of Squeezing Healthy Habits into Busy Schedules

Realistic ways you can add healthy habits into your daily routine.

No matter how much you want to make healthy choices, it can often feel like there simply isn’t enough time. When heading out for work, it’s a whole lot easier to grab a pre-packaged granola bar than whip up some oatmeal from scratch. You may also find yourself sacrificing the gym to complete an extra hour of work. What many business professionals, parents, and busy individuals don’t realize is that there is a way to be both the busiest and the healthiest version of yourself. No, it doesn’t mean you only get three hours sleep! You can start by adding these easy and healthy habits into your schedule.

Make three-ingredient meals.

Peanut butter, jelly, and whole-wheat bread. Tofu, veggies, and rice. Hummus, veggies, and crackers. There’s an entire world of easy and delicious meals that you can make with just three ingredients. These meals require minimum grocery shopping and even less prep-work!

Eat mindfully.

With deadlines nearing, it’s easy to inhale our food so that we can return to work. No matter how stressed you feel, always slow down and make time to eat. Take note of when you’re full, and you may find that you don’t eat the entire portion.

Walk it out.

Many jobs these days require sitting in front of a computer screen for hours on end. Add your 8-hour work shift to the time sitting down for dinner and driving. To combat sitting down for the better half of your day, take a break to walk, stretch regularly, and invest in a stand-up desk. Better yet, park further away from work and walk!

Set realistic goals.

Whether personal or professional, setting goals is a great way to grow. Just make sure they’re realistic! Schedule in monthly check-ins with your boss, personal trainer, and yourself to assess progress, and then alter goals as needed!
